[][src]Function opencv::calib3d::init_camera_matrix_2d

pub fn init_camera_matrix_2d(
    object_points: &dyn ToInputArray,
    image_points: &dyn ToInputArray,
    image_size: Size,
    aspect_ratio: f64
) -> Result<Mat>

Finds an initial camera intrinsic matrix from 3D-2D point correspondences.

Parameters

  • objectPoints: Vector of vectors of the calibration pattern points in the calibration pattern coordinate space. In the old interface all the per-view vectors are concatenated. See calibrateCamera for details.
  • imagePoints: Vector of vectors of the projections of the calibration pattern points. In the old interface all the per-view vectors are concatenated.
  • imageSize: Image size in pixels used to initialize the principal point.
  • aspectRatio: If it is zero or negative, both inline formula and inline formula are estimated independently. Otherwise, inline formula .

The function estimates and returns an initial camera intrinsic matrix for the camera calibration process. Currently, the function only supports planar calibration patterns, which are patterns where each object point has z-coordinate =0.

C++ default parameters

  • aspect_ratio: 1.0
